Higher education and community partnerships have transitioned from casual relationships to more of a mandate with the advancements in technology and globalization. The result of this large-scale change has led to an increase in these efforts, but the relationships are still emerging. Using survey research and the human resource development (HRD) perspective, we explore higher education and community partnerships, assesses their challenges, and discusses potential contributions of such partnerships in community development. This article contributes to our understanding of how these partnerships interact and what strategies the field of HRD may offer to advance such collaborative efforts.
